Brazen Borrower // Petty Theft
Brazen Borrower // Petty Theft is a Mythic Creature — Faerie Rogue // Instant — Adventure from Throne of Eldraine (39) in Magic: The Gathering. Mana cost {1}{U}{U} // {1}{U}. Color identity: U. Cactaur's latest catalog snapshot shows a market reference near $4.61 for ungraded copies.

What are the key details for Brazen Borrower // Petty Theft?
Brazen Borrower // Petty Theft lists as Creature — Faerie Rogue // Instant — Adventure with keywords Flying, Flash. Artist: Eric Deschamps.
